We got further. It looks like the problem is TLS related. It's crashing
in __getCurrentRuneLocale().

And to correct myself - you need to do --enable-target=sparc (not sparc64)
and you need to compile with gcc48.

Anyway, start using llvm on sparc64, it's getting usable :) So more usage
is better.

> >LLVM is getting a sparc64 backend. It can even selfhost on linux. But it cant
> >on FreeBSD. I am wondering what causes that difference.
> >
> >A small test case where the difference can be seen is compiling tcsh from
> >base. The gethost utility used during the build just coredumps. I suspect
> >fixing that might get us on par with linux.
> >
> >So I am looking for someone who is willing to compile llvm/clang and
> >analyze whats wrong with gethost in tcsh compilation.
> >
> >This is how to do it (you need trunk llvm/clang):
> >
> >svn co http://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/llvm/trunk llvm
> >cd llvm/
> >svn co http://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/cfe/trunk clang
> >cd ../
> >CFLAGS=-fno-strict-aliasing CXXFLAGS=-fno-strict-aliasing ./configure --enable-optimized --enable-targets=sparc64
> >make
> >make install
> >
> >will give you a clang binary that you can use for tcsh compilation:
> >
> >cd /usr/src/bin/csh
> >CC=clang make
